Update Info - Urban Deli
This restaurant was reported as closed. If it is open, let us know.
Urban Deli
813 Davie St
Vancouver, BC V6Z 0B2
813 Davie St
Vancouver, BC V6Z 0B2
This restaurant was reported as closed. If it is open, let us know.